Riders competing in the 103rd Giro d’Italia, and their bib numbers, announced

02/10/2020

The start list of the 103rd edition of the Giro d’Italia, organized by RCS Sport and scheduled from 3 to 25 October, has been announced.

The 176 riders, in 22 teams of eight riders each, represent 34 different nations from 5 continents. Italy leads the pack with 48 participants, Australia being the second most represented country with 18 riders. Pre-race GC favorites have been assigned the respective numbers: (21) Jakob Fuglsang, (131) Simon Yates, (161) Geraint Thomas, (171) Steven Kruijswijk, (191) Vincenzo Nibali.
Frenchman Tony Gallopin (AG2R-La Mondiale) will start the Giro d’Italia with bib number 1.

Starting order Stage 1

The new UCI ITT World Champion Filippo Ganna, as well as time-trial specialists Rohan Dennis, Victor Campenaerts, Tony Martin and Jos Van Emden, will aim for the first Maglia Rosa which will be decided by the opening Monreale-Palermo ITT tomorrow, on Saturday 3 October.

First rider to start will be Alex Dowsett (Israel Start-Up Nation) at 13.15, the last one Rafal Majka (Bora – Hansgrohe) at 16.10.
